Bahrain’s Batirov stuns India’s Sushil Kumar

In a major upset, two-time Olympic medallist Sushil Kumar was on Sunday stunned by Bahrain’s Adam Batirov in the 74 kg category, as the Indian wrestling team’s campaign at the 18th Asian Games began.

Sushil lost his qualification round 3-5 to Batirov. The London Olympics silver medallist created two opportunities to score in the second period but could not convert while Batirov did not miss his chances.

He led 3-2 with a takedown and then pushed the Indian out for a win. “I was also not expecting this result. I had prepared, but wins and losses are all part and parcel of sport,” Kumar told reporters, saying he does not take criticism to heart.
